Creative Home Reinvents with Design
By Staff -- Home Textiles Today, 2/26/2007 12:00:00 AM
NEW YORK —
Creative Home reinvented itself this market with a new design direction and approach to the marketplace. Lisa Granger, divisional sales and marketing manager, and Michaela Cajvan-Bernadi, design director, have teamed up to focus the top-of-bed, decorative pillows, and soft window programs into "more classic, more traditional products at sharp price points."
Granger added that where contemporary and trend groupings once dominated, Creative Home now centers its product line 75% on classic/traditional and 25% on a combination of contemporary, Southwestern and trend-driven products. "We wanted to shift our style from contemporary and regional looks to more universal designs," Cajvan-Bernadi said.
There are 12 new bedding collections, all of which center on a duvet cover with matching shams and bed skirt. Duvet inserts are also offered as part of duvet sets. Decorative pillows are now more skewed toward solid looks that have texture and stitching details for added fashion.
And for the first time, Creative Home has added soft window treatments to coordinate with its bedding programs, and has entered the table linens category with a collection called Diamond Dot.
